Well Lenin at least decriminalised it, until Stalin re-criminalised it, of course. Don’t know if he was pro gay marriage, or unions, but at least he wasn’t anti-homosexual, so for the times, like Mara said, that was a big plus.
Then again some of the German Communists were positively Utopian in their ideals on gender and sexuality.

Again true and the Soviet Union did always have an underground “gay scene”, at least in the big cities, much like the West. Unlike Nazi Germany who preferred their gay scene to literally be under six feet of ground.

Many Communists leaders, who were unfortunately products of their time, I guess, did hate homosexuals, that’s certainly true, but unlike with Fascism the ideology itself doesn’t, nor do their allies since Communism doesn’t advocate allying with and co-opting the most reactionary pre-existing (religious) power structures and absorbing them into your regime.

In America, the “Red Scare” is often used to describe the 1950’s cultural purging … The House UnAmerican Committee of Senator MacArthy fame was a huge purge of the “Communist” influences from the arts.

The CoG title “Hollywood Visionary” explores this topic and its evilness quite well… I recommend people play that at the same time they explore this because its very relevent.

“Commie” was used in the media as shorthand but both “Reds” and “Commies” were used interchangeably… “Commie” isn’t as bad an insult as others in modern world but at the height of the cold war it was like being called a “Jihadist” in today’s world.

Its a bit complicated how it work here because with the regular ideologies we also have different forms depending on if they are separatist or not. I’m a federalist so I see no problem with english peoples. I believe in canada multiculturalism. The separatist movements is a bit more judgy. It was after all monopolised by Maurice Duplessi when he was elected back in the fifties and the man used political corruption and mass manipulation using the church to stay in power

These belief that english was evil came from him and his extreme right party. They wanted the separation from canada to better ensure they keep power and convinced the people that it was for the purity of the race and all the regular extreme right arguments. The people were really religious and believed the church who supported Duplessi for multiple reasons including him closing his eyes on pedophile priests cases.
